Measured from a year ago, the national inflation rate moved up to 6.4 percent in January from 6.1 percent last month. The index was estimated at 248.0 in January from 245.6 in December.

Value of exports for the first ten months of 1997 grew by 23.1 percent to $20.687 billion, an increase of $3.878 billion from $16.809 billion recorded the previous year.
